Understanding Game Selection and Its Impact
A cornerstone of any successful online casino strategy is a deep understanding of game selection. Different games carry vastly different odds, house edges, and levels of skill required. For example, games like blackjack and video poker, when played with optimal strategy, can offer relatively favorable odds to the player, whereas slots typically have a higher house edge. Therefore, identifying games that align with your risk tolerance and skillset is paramount. Examining the Return to Player (RTP) percentage is a good starting point, but it's important to remember that RTP is a theoretical average calculated over millions of spins and doesn’t guarantee individual outcomes. Furthermore, understanding the volatility of a game – whether it delivers frequent small wins or infrequent large wins – is crucial when managing your bankroll.
The Role of Progressive Jackpots
Progressive jackpot slots offer the tantalizing prospect of life-changing wins, but they come with a caveat: they typically have a lower RTP than non-progressive slots. The reason is that a portion of each bet contributes to the growing jackpot pool. While the potential payout is immense, the odds of winning are significantly lower. Players considering progressive jackpots should view them as a form of entertainment rather than a reliable investment strategy. It’s important to understand that participation in a progressive jackpot network can often span multiple casinos, which increases the competition for the prize. Responsible players allocate a small portion of their bankroll towards these high-risk, high-reward opportunities.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Skill Level | Volatility |
|---|---|---|---|
| Blackjack (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| High | Low-Medium |
| Video Poker (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% – 5% | High | Low-Medium |
| Baccarat | 1.06% – 1.24% | Low | Low |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low | Medium |
| Slots | 2% – 10% | Low | High |
The table above provides a general guideline, but house edges and volatility can vary considerably depending on the specific game variant and casino. Leveraging Bonuses and Promotions
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can take various for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ty rewards. However, it's crucial to carefully examine the terms and conditions associated with these offers. Pay attention to wagering requirements, which dictate how many times you need to bet the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, a 30x wagering requirement on a $100 bonus means you need to bet $3000 before you can cash out. Other important conditions include game restrictions (some games may not contribute towards the wagering requirement) and maximum bet sizes.
Understanding Wagering Contributions
Different games contribute differently towards fulfilling wagering requirements. Typically, slots contribute 100%, meaning that every dollar bet on a slot counts towards the requirement. However, games with lower house edges, such as blackjack and roulette, often contribute only a small percentage (e.g., 10% or 20%). This means you need to bet significantly more on these games to clear the bonus. A savvy player will prioritize bonuses that allow contributions from their preferred games and have achievable wagering requirements. Failing to understand these contributions can lead to frustration and difficulty in withdrawing winnings.

Effective Bankroll Management Strategies
Bankroll management is arguably the most crucial aspect of successful online casino gambling. It involves setting a budget for your gaming activities and sticking to it, regardless of whether you're winning or losing. A common guideline is to only gamble with money you can afford to lose. Before you even begin playing, determine a maximum amount you're willing to risk and then divide that amount into smaller units. For instance, if your bankroll is $500, you might decide to bet $5 per spin on slots or $10 per hand on blackjack. This prevents you from quickly depleting your funds during a losing streak. It's also important to establish win and loss limits.
Implementing the Martingale System (and its Risks)
The Martingale system is a popular, but risky, bankroll management strategy. It involves doubling your bet after each loss, with the goal of recouping your losses with a single win. While this system can be effective in the short term, it requires a substantial bankroll and carries a significant risk of ruin. A prolonged losing streak can quickly lead to exponentially increasing bets that exceed your bankroll or the casino's maximum bet limit. Furthermore, even if you eventually win, the small profit may not be worth the risk. Most experienced gamblers advise against relying on the Martingale system as a primary bankroll management strategy. A more conservative approach, such as flat betting (betting the same amount on each spin or hand), is often more sustainable.

The Importance of Responsible Gambling
While the thrill of winning can be exhilarating, it’s crucial to approach online casino gaming with responsibility and awareness. Problem gambling can have devastating consequences for individuals and their families.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is the first step towards addressing it. These signs include spending more time and money gambling than you can afford,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ying to others about your gambling habits, and feeling restless or irritable when trying to cut back.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, there are numerous resources available to help. Many casinos offer self-exclusion programs, allowing you to temporarily or permanently ban yourself from their platforms.
